Comment by miller:
Nice idea, but I think you could have done some things better. A little more light on the pencils would help them stand out more. Also, you might want to set them up a few feet in front of the background to give some depth. The tip of the pencils at the far right and far left are out of focus. This could use a little counter-clockwise rotation and you should save at the best quality that gives you a file less than 150k. There are some jpeg artifacts.
